Differences in cognitive ability and apparent sex differences in corpus callosum size.
1Department of Psychological and Brain Sciences, Indiana University, 1101 E. 10th St, Bloomington, IN, 47405, USA. sdnewman@indiana.edu.
Cognitive abilities, like mental rotation, influence gender differences in specific corpus callosum segments. Accounting for cognition is crucial when comparing brain structures between sexes.

Background:
- Gender differences in brain structure are a key area of neuroscience research.
- The corpus callosum, connecting cerebral hemispheres, shows reported gender variations.
- Visuo-spatial processing, particularly mental rotation, exhibits significant gender differences.
Purpose of the Study:
- To investigate if cognitive ability differences contribute to observed gender effects in the corpus callosum.
- To examine the relationship between mental rotation performance and corpus callosum structure in males and females.
Main Methods:
- Utilized neuroimaging techniques to analyze corpus callosum structure.
- Assessed visuo-spatial processing using mental rotation tasks.
- Correlated cognitive performance with specific corpus callosum segment sizes.
Main Results:
- Two corpus callosum segments, the rostrum and anterior midbody, showed significant gender differences.
- The rostrum's gender effect was linked to visuo-spatial processing.
- The anterior midbody's gender effect was associated with both visuo-spatial processing and biological sex.
Conclusions:
- Cognitive abilities, such as visuo-spatial processing, play a role in gender differences observed in brain structures.
- Neural structure and cognitive function are interconnected.
- Cognition must be considered in group comparisons of neural structure to avoid confounding variables.
